Hello Benoit,
This is a syrphini allright, but not a Syrphus sp.
The thorax is very shiny, suggesting a species of Epistrophe.
In this case I think it is a female of E. melanostoma, allthough one should look at the color of the hairs on the scutellum to see the difference with E. nitidicollis.
